如何将html转换成pdf?将HTML转换成PDF的步骤如下:使用浏览器打开HTML页面:打开你的网页浏览器,并输入HTML页面的URL地址,或者从本地文件系统中打开该HTML文件。选择打印选项:在打开的HTML页面中,右击鼠标,选择“打印”选项,或者通过快捷键打开打印对话框。选择目标打印机为PDF:在打印对话框中,找到“目标打印机”或“打印机”选项。那么,如何将html转换成pdf?一起来了解一下吧。
将HTML转换成PDF的步骤如下:
打开HTML页面:
使用任意浏览器打开你想要转换的HTML页面。
选择打印选项:
在打开的HTML页面中,右击页面内容,选择“打印”选项,或者按下快捷键Ctrl+P或Cmd+P。
选择PDF格式:
在弹出的打印对话框中,找到“目标打印机”或类似选项。
在此选项中,选择“另存为PDF”或类似的PDF保存选项。
设置页码和布局:
根据需要,设置要打印的页码范围。
调整页面布局、纸张大小、边距等选项,以满足你的需求。
保存PDF文件:
点击“保存”或“确定”按钮,弹出保存对话框。
选择要存储PDF文件的位置,并输入文件名。
再次点击“保存”按钮,将HTML页面转换为PDF并保存到指定位置。
查看PDF文件:
前往你选择的存储位置,找到并双击打开刚刚保存的PDF文件,查看转换效果。
将HTML转换成PDF的步骤如下:
使用浏览器打开HTML页面:
打开你的网页浏览器,并输入HTML页面的URL地址,或者从本地文件系统中打开该HTML文件。
选择打印选项:
在打开的HTML页面中,右击鼠标,选择“打印”选项,或者通过快捷键打开打印对话框。
选择目标打印机为PDF:
在打印对话框中,找到“目标打印机”或“打印机”选项。
从下拉菜单中选择“另存为PDF”或类似的选项,这取决于你的浏览器和操作系统。
设置页码和布局:
根据需要,你可以设置打印的页码范围、页面布局、页边距等。
确保这些设置符合你的PDF文件要求。
保存PDF文件:
点击“保存”按钮,会弹出一个文件保存对话框。
在对话框中选择要存储PDF文件的位置,并输入文件名。
再次点击“保存”按钮,以完成PDF文件的保存。
查看转换后的PDF文件:
导航到你选择的存储位置,找到并双击打开刚刚保存的PDF文件。
确保文件内容正确无误,且格式符合你的预期。
通过以上步骤,你可以轻松地将HTML页面转换成PDF文件。
要将HTML转换成PDF,可以按照以下步骤操作:
使用浏览器打开HTML页面:
首先,在浏览器中打开你想要转换的HTML文件。
选择打印选项:
右击页面中的任意位置,选择“打印”选项。这通常会打开浏览器的打印对话框。
选择“另存为PDF”:
在打印对话框中,找到“目标打印机”或类似选项。
从下拉菜单中选择“另存为PDF”或类似选项,这取决于你的浏览器和设置。
设置页码和布局:
根据需要,你可以设置要打印的页码范围、页面布局(如横向或纵向)以及其他打印选项。
保存PDF文件:
点击“保存”按钮。
在弹出的文件保存对话框中,选择要存储PDF文件的位置,并给文件命名。
再次点击“保存”以完成转换和保存过程。
查看转换后的PDF文件:
导航到你选择的存储位置,打开刚刚保存的PDF文件,确保转换成功且内容完整。
以上步骤适用于大多数现代浏览器,如Chrome、Firefox、Edge等。不同浏览器的界面和选项可能略有不同,但基本流程是相似的。
HTML文件转换成PDF文件的方法主要有以下几种:
方法一:使用Chrome浏览器下载 如果使用联想浏览器默认下载为.html格式,可以尝试切换到Chrome浏览器。 在Chrome浏览器中打开网页,下载时会直接获取PDF格式的文件。
方法二:利用浏览器内置功能步骤一:在浏览器中打开你想要转换的HTML页面。 步骤二:点击右上角的“打印”图标,或者按下Mac上的Command+P,或Windows上的Ctrl+P,打开打印设置。 步骤三:在打印设置中,选择“目标”选项为“另存为PDF”。 步骤四:点击“保存”按钮,HTML内容就会以PDF格式保存下来。
方法三:借助在线转换工具 将想要转换的网页地址粘贴到在线的HTML转PDF工具中。 工具会自动完成转换,只需几步操作就能轻松获得PDF文件。
以上方法均能有效将HTML文件转换为PDF格式,根据个人喜好和需求选择合适的方法即可。
将HTML转为PDF的几种实现方案如下:
1. 基于DOM的屏幕快照实现原理:通过工具如html2canvas对DOM进行屏幕快照,再将其转换为PDF。但此方法受限于可搜索文本的处理,需要对DOM进行预处理,例如隐藏不必要的元素。 适用场景:适用于对页面布局和样式要求不高的场景。
2. 使用PDF库实现原理:利用jsPDF或PDFKit等库,根据HTML内容重新构建页面结构并生成PDF。但这种方法需要重新编写页面布局代码,可能影响代码的可维护性。 适用场景:适用于非动态HTML到PDF的直接转换,或对页面布局有精确控制的场景。
3. 使用Puppeteer实现原理:Puppeteer是一个Node库,它提供了一个高级API来控制Chrome或Chromium。通过DevTools协议,Puppeteer可以模拟用户操作,如页面渲染、截图、PDF生成等。
以上就是如何将html转换成pdf的全部内容,使用第三方库:html2canvas 和 jsPDF:这两个库可以配合使用,先将HTML内容渲染成画布,然后再将画布内容转换为PDF。这种方法适用于静态内容,对于动态内容或复杂布局可能需要额外处理。iText.js:这是一个功能强大的JavaScript库,可以在客户端生成PDF。它支持从HTML生成PDF,内容来源于互联网,信息真伪需自行辨别。如有侵权请联系删除。